Senate panel votes no confidence in Juvenile Justice leader

A group of state senators investigating South Carolina’s juvenile prison system have voted they have no confidence in Department of Juvenile Justice Director Freddie Pough. The vote Wednesday by a Senate subcommittee investigating the agency came after current and former teachers and jail officers testified that conditions keep getting worse.

SC House budget: Raises for public workers; no vaccine lotto

By Jeffrey Collins

The South Carolina House has put its final touches on the state’s nearly $11 billion budget. The spending plan for the year starting in July includes raises for teachers, law enforcement officers and nearly every state employee. It won’t include million-dollar drawings for people who are vaccinated against COVID-19.
